Hi all. I have a problem. I want to reinstall cruise in my 77, all the stuff is there to do that except the cruise control lever/button on the colunm. The book says it should be on the tilt lever but all the order houses say it is on the turn signal. It's a 77, the first year this came out I guess so I'm stuck. Any help would be appreciated.
What book are you reading that says its on the tilt lever? To my knowledge, it was always on the turn signal. I have a '79 but the column is out of a '76. Both are on the turn signal.
I have a 77 with cruise control and it is on the turn signal lever. It's not all that great, hunts a bit has a hard time holding speed. The only way to disengage it is with the brake pedal.
If you aren't that crazy about keeping the car entirely stock, you could purchase an aftermarket cruise control kit and hook up the 'new' control unit to the existing wiring, vacuum line and to the existing turn signal control switch. The Chevrolet Chassis Service Manual has the electrical diagram for the switch connections so that you could interface it with the 'new' control wiring. The cost for an AudioVox cruise control would be about the same as what a replacement for your stock cruise head would be.
